Flight Stops and Airports from El Calafate to Rio de Janeiro

Knowing about the airports when traveling between El Calafate and Rio de Janeiro can greatly enhance your travel experience.

Main Flight Stops in El Calafate

Comandante Armando Tola International Airport (LAE)

Located approximately 22 km northwest of El Calafate city center, near the scenic Lago Argentino.
facilities
  • Restrooms
  • Waiting areas with seating
  • Check-in counters and self-service kiosks
  • Luggage storage lockers
  • Free Wi-Fi
  • Food and beverage options (cafés and vending machines)
  • ATMs and currency exchange services
  • Accessibility features (ramps and elevators)
Transportation Links
  • Public buses connecting the airport to El Calafate city center
  • Taxis available outside the terminal
  • Rideshare services such as Uber are also operational
  • Parking facilities available for private vehicles with short-term and long-term options

Travel Tips

  • ⛰ Prepare for the Climate Shift

    El Calafate boasts a chilly climate, while Rio de Janeiro is known for its warm and tropical weather. Dress in layers to stay comfortable during the flight, and pack a light outfit for when you arrive in Rio. Don't forget sunscreen and sunglasses!

  • 📍 Understand Baggage Policies

    Different airlines may have varying baggage policies, especially for flights from the cooler southern regions to tropical Brazil. Check the weight limits and dimensions, and if you're bringing outdoor gear from El Calafate (like trekking boots), ensure they comply with carry-on regulations.
